Milo visited Megyn Kelly TODAY on March 8th. Photos can now be view in the gallery and you can watch the interview below!




Public Appearances > 2018 > Mar 08 | Megyn Kelly TODAY
Milo visited Megyn Kelly TODAY on March 8th. Photos can now be view in the gallery and you can watch the interview below!
So not ready for this episode.. 😭